QID 242371: Red Hat Update for libqb (RHSA-2023:6578)

The libqb packages provide a library with the primary purpose of providing high performance client/server reusable features, such as high performance logging, tracing, inter-process communication, and polling...Security Fix(es):

    libqb: buffer overflow in log_blackbox.c (cve-2023-39976).
